Russia bans 131 Australians over sanctions

In response to the politically motivated anti-Russian sanctions of the Australian government, Moscow permanently blocked the entry of 131 citizens of this country.

Axar.az reports that this was stated in the statement of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Russia.

In response to the politically motivated sanctions imposed by the Australian government against individuals and legal entities of Russia within the framework of the Russophobic campaign of the "Collective West", the entry of 131 Australian citizens into the Russian Federation, including journalists and public figures forming an anti-Russia agenda in Australia, as well as representatives of the military-industrial complex, has been permanently suspended. is closed", the statement emphasized.
